Drew Baldridge to Headline the 2025 Malloy Toyota Country Music Party

The Shenandoah Apple Blossom Festival® is thrilled to announce that country music sensation Drew Baldridge will headline this year’s Malloy Toyota Country Music Party on the Q102 Stage! The event will take place at 8:00 pm on Saturday, May 3, 2025, at the Tolley Dental Zone inside the James R. Wilkins, Jr. Athletic and Event Center on the campus of Shenandoah University.

Drew Baldridge has achieved enormous success across all aspects of his career—and he’s doing it on his own terms. With over 350 million total catalog streams, Baldridge has carved his own independent path, reaching milestone after milestone. His viral hit “She’s Somebody’s Daughter” has amassed over 400 million TikTok impressions and has been streamed over 120 million times, all without editorial playlists. Now climbing the Billboard Country Music Chart, the track has made its mark as a Top 10 hit with a fully independent team. Last October, Baldridge released his second hit “Tough People” which was written by Adam Sanders, Jordan Walker and Luke Combs. “Tough People” is currently featured on iHeartRadio’s 40 Biggest Country hits list and is making its way up the charts. 

Signed to Sony Music Publishing, Baldridge is also an accomplished songwriter, with over 500 songs to his name, including major label cuts for artists like Bailey Zimmerman, LOCASH, Chase Matthew, and more. Known for his electrifying live performances, he has shared the stage with country superstars like Eric Church, Jason Aldean, and Luke Bryan and toured with Granger Smith and LOCASH.

In 2025, Baldridge will be performing across the United States and Europe alongside Ashley McBryde Cody Johnson, Dierks Bentley, Lainey Wilson and many more. Drew will also be joining Dylan Marlowe and Bailey Zimmerman starting in June for the New to Country Summer Tour.

Opening the evening will be 
Chris Darlington, an independent country artist from the Eastern Panhandle of West Virginia. Influenced by legends like Garth Brooks and Chris Stapleton, Chris combines gritty vocals with heartfelt lyrics that resonate with fans across the country. Known for his hit singles like “Let Him In” and “Like Tomorrow’s Gone”.
